Welcome to Coconut Creek, nicknamed the "Butterfly Capital of the World" thanks to Butterfly World, home to thousands of butterflies across numerous species. This planned community features tree-lined streets, waterways, and butterfly gardens throughout its neighborhoods. Current rental trends show one-bedroom apartments averaging $2,043, while two-bedroom units typically command $2,488. The rental market has remained steady, with one-bedroom units seeing a 1.8% increase while larger apartments experienced a slight decrease over the past year.
The city offers diverse residential options near The Promenade at Coconut Creek and the peaceful Tradewinds Park area. Broward College's North Campus adds to the community's educational resources. The city holds the distinction of being Florida's first certified Community Wildlife Habitat, featuring preserved natural areas and parks.

The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data. We also advise parents to visit schools, consider other information on school performance and programs, and consider family needs as part of the school selection process.
